Financial Performance - The company's operating revenue for the first half of 2024 reached ¥1,879,893,444.26, representing a 24.78% increase compared to ¥1,506,553,883.18 in the same period last year[11]. - Net profit attributable to shareholders was ¥157,513,777.17, up 13.97% from ¥138,211,701.09 year-on-year[11]. - The net profit after deducting non-recurring gains and losses was ¥131,535,001.98, showing a slight decrease of 1.49% compared to ¥133,529,942.73 in the previous year[11]. - Basic earnings per share for the first half of 2024 were ¥0.94, a 10.59% increase from ¥0.85 in the same period last year[13]. - The company reported a total comprehensive income of ¥181,863,149.70 for the first half of 2024, compared to ¥39,318,873.81 in the previous year, marking a substantial increase[116]. - The company reported a net profit of 181,863,149.70 RMB for the current period, contributing to the overall increase in retained earnings[126]. Assets and Liabilities - The company's total assets at the end of the reporting period were ¥5,142,585,457.74, an increase of 17.25% from the previous year's total[13]. - The net assets attributable to shareholders increased by 11.61% to ¥2,198,327,672.08 from ¥1,969,663,532.23 at the end of the previous year[11]. - Total liabilities increased to CNY 2,793,085,831.49 from CNY 2,412,700,598.63, representing a growth of about 15.8%[106]. - The total current liabilities increased to CNY 2,204,676,357.00 from CNY 1,733,826,782.22, indicating a rise of about 27.1%[105]. Cash Flow - The net cash flow from operating activities was negative at -¥266,729,267.76, a significant decline compared to ¥26,081,752.48 in the same period last year, representing a decrease of 1,122.67%[11]. - Cash flow from operating activities totaled ¥1,767,416,508.12 in the first half of 2024, compared to ¥1,711,972,776.40 in the same period of 2023, showing an increase of 3.2%[116]. - The total cash inflow from investment activities reached 753,420,714.91 RMB, up from 280,764,244.21 RMB year-over-year[119]. Research and Development - The company's R&D expenses increased by 25.81% to ¥59,192,442.02, up from ¥47,048,070.02 in the previous year[34]. - Research and development expenses for the first half of 2024 amounted to ¥9,402,124.89, an increase from ¥6,048,910.65 in the same period of 2023, reflecting a growth of 55.5%[113]. Market and Industry - The automotive parts industry in China saw a production and sales volume of 13.89 million and 14.04 million vehicles respectively in the first half of 2024, representing year-on-year growth of 4.9% and 6.1%[16]. - The export value of automotive parts reached $51.69 billion in the first half of 2024, showing a year-on-year increase of 4.9%[16]. - The automotive parts industry is experiencing increased market consolidation and rising industry concentration due to global economic slowdown[17].
